  • Lecture 3. Geological materials - MyCourses

    Table 1. Crushing strength of common building stones. Name of stone. Crushing Strength in N/mm². Trap. 300 to 350. Basalt. 153 to 189. Granite. 104 to 140.

  • Some Useful Numbers

    A value of 0.60 would be a good number for general use. 9.8 MPa/km. Unconfined compressive strength. Granite. 100-250 MPa. Basalt. 100-300 MPa.

  • Basics of Building Construction: Commonly Used Building Stones

    5 Mar 2012 Granite has a high compressive strength ranging from 750 to 1350 kg/cm2. Its specific gravity ranges from 2.6 Basalt and Trap: Its crushing strengthof this type of stone varies from 1500 to 1900 kg/cm2. Specific gravity is 3.0.
